Chhattisgarh bags 30 medals at national kickboxing c’ship

Chhattisgarh bags 30 medals at national kickboxing c’ship
Raipur: With 12 gold medals, Chhattisgarh finished fourth at the National Kickboxing Championship organised at Jalandhar, Punjab in senior category from July 1 to 5. Chhattisgarh also bagged nine silver and nine bronze medals at the championship accounting to a total of 30 medals.
Shreya Shukla from Korba district bagged two gold medals in women’s singles category. Swati Rajwade from Surguja, Ambika Patel from Raipur and Riyasha Bag each won a gold medal.

Sarwar Ekka from Surguja, Uday Yadav and Durgesh Patel from Dhamtari won one gold medal each. In the team events, Raipur men and women bagged two gold medals each.

The silver medallists are Chand Sahu, Himanshu Barmal, Riyash Bagh, Vijaya Sahu, Ghulam Mohammed, Aman Jennis Lakra and Lucky Thakur. At the team events, Chhattisgarh won one silver medal as well.
The bronze medallists are Ashok Sahu, Himanshu Barmal, Mohit Ram, Kiran Sahu, Mamta Thakur, Sandhya, Khushi Yadav and Vinay Singh.
